Objectives (course unit)

After a successful completion of the course student will be able to act in his / her field’s typical written and spoken discourse situations. Student knows central texts and their grammatical structures in nursing. Student takes cultural differences and their effects on language into account in his / her action. Student recognizes and is able to use different registers of language. He /she knows central vocabulary of nursing and is able to follow the research of the field.

Content (course unit)

Written and spoken discourse situations based on the authentic work life, research articles and other vocational texts, field-related vocabulary, central grammatical structures

Assessment criteria, satisfactory (1-2) (course unit)

Student can cope in simple everyday situations of nursing communicating by writing and speaking. He / she recognizes central expressions and uses them mainly comprehensibly. Student knows the vocabulary and general grammatical structures needed in nursing profession. Student’s vocational language skills are developing

Assessment criteria, good (3-4) (course unit)

Student is able to act in everyday discourse situations of nursing communicating by writing and speaking. He / she uses central expressions and vocabulary fluenty. Student also knows the central grammatical structures and applies them to practice. Student takes cultural differences and their effects on language into account in his / her action. Student has an active attitude towards developing vocational language skills and brings it up by taking part in discussions and completing given tasks conscientiously.

Assessment criteria, excellent (5) (course unit)

Student is able to act effortlessly in diverse discourse situations of his / her field. He / she takes the requirements of the situation into account. Student uses various expressions and vocabulary of the field in many different ways. He / she also uses more complicated grammatical structures almost flawlessly both in produced speech and text. Student takes the advancement of vocational language skills actively into account in his / her action.
